Novovoronezh NPP-2: the innovative 2nd power block has successfully undergone the final trials and is now ready for commissioning

On September 16, 2019, a 15-days’ complex equipment trial, or the so-called acceptance test, was completed at the Novovoronezh NPP-2 2nd power block (the Novovoronezh NPP 7th power block).

The new innovative 3+ generation VVER-1200 reactor power block has perfectly handled a load at 100% of its capacity during the whole trial period.

‘We have completed the acceptance test of the new power block strictly according to the schedule. The results of the complex trial testify that the equipment and all systems work in a safe and reliable fashion. As of now, the power block is ready for commissioning and bearing steady-state load as designed’, Vladimir Povarov, the Novovoronezh NPP director, stressed.

It is important to note that on May 1, 2019, the 2nd innovative power block of the Novovoronezh NPP-2 was connected to the Unified Energy System of Russia for the first time. During the 4.5 months, it has successfully reached its capacity marks at every stage of the power start-up and the trial operation.

The team of experts has conducted hundreds of various tests, verification, and pre-commissioning operations. All those were the final stage of the trial operation, which powers the next stage, that is, commissioning of the new power block.

Now, the new final block along with the startup facilities are to be presented to the Acceptance commission and the Rostekhnadzor commission, and the final license for the Novovoronezh NPP-2 2nd power block’s operational launch will be issued by the Rosatom State Corporation.

‘Since the power start-up, we have been conducting trials aimed at confirming that the power block’s equipment can handle all modes that might come up as a part of its operation throughout its entire life span, which is 60 years for our power block. The key milestone for obtaining the operational license is early November. We hope to achieve this deadline, and we are working hard for it to come true’, Igor Gusev, the deputy chief engineer of the Novovoronezh NPP 4th extension operation, said.

The operational launch of the Novovoronezh NPP-2 2nd power block will increase the total capacity of the Novovoronezh NPP by 1.5 times, which will significantly spur the economic development of the Voronezh region, grow the gross regional product and, according to some estimates, contribute over 1 billion rubles into the regional budget in the form of property tax as early as in 2020.

Novovoronezh NPP is a branch of Rosenergoatom JSC (a part of the largest Division of Rosatom State Corporation – Electric Power Division). The Plant is situated on the River Don bank 42 km South of Voronezh. This is the first NPP of Russia with VVER type reactors (Water-Water Power Reactors of containment type with water under pressure). Three reactors of the Plant are the main ones – the prototypes of the serial power reactors. The first power unit was commissioned in 1964, the second one - in 1969, the third one – in 1971, the fourth one – in 1972, and the fifth one – in 1980. 

The power units No 1 and No 2 were shut down in 1984 and 1990, respectively. The power unit No 3 was shut down in 2016 for the decommissioning events. The power unit No 4 was shut down for modernization works. The power unit No 1 of Novovoronezh NPP-2 was commissioned on 27 February, 2017. The power unit No 2 is in the stage of commissioning works.
